THEORY OF OPERATION
The ADRF5130 requires a single-supply voltage applied to the
VDD pin. Bypass capacitors are recommended on the supply line
to minimize RF coupling.
A digital control voltage applied to the VCTL pin controls the
ADRF5130. A small bypassing capacitor is recommended on
these digital signal lines to improve the RF signal isolation.
The ADRF5130 is internally matched to 50 Ω at the RF input
port (RFC) and the RF output ports (RF1 and RF2); therefore,
no external matching components are required. The RFx pins
are dc-coupled, and dc blocking capacitors are required on the
RF lines. The design is bidirectional; the input and outputs are
interchangeable.
The ideal power-up sequence of the ADRF5130 is as follows:
1. Connect to GND.
2. Power up VDD.
3. Power up the digital control input. Powering the digital
control input before the VDD supply can inadvertently
forward-bias and damage the ESD protection structures.
4. Power up the RF input. Depending on the logic level
applied to the VCTL pin, one RF output port (for example,
RF1) is set to on mode, by which an insertion loss path is
provided from the input to the output, while the other RF
output port (for example, RF2) is set to off mode, by which
the output is isolated from the input.
Table 5. Switch Operation Mode
Digital Control Input (VCTL)
Switch Mode
RFC to RF1
RFC to RF2
0
Off mode: the RF1 port is isolated from the RFC
port and is internally terminated to a 50 Ω load to
absorb the applied RF signals.
On mode: a low insertion loss path from the RFC port
to the RF2 port.
1
On mode: a low insertion loss path from the RFC
port to the RF1 port.
Off mode: the RF2 port is isolated from the RFC port
and is internally terminated to a 50 Ω load to absorb
the applied RF signals.
